The Chemistry of a Ruined Supper
To understand why this fails so spectacularly on whole cuts, you have to look at the pH scale. Meat is naturally slightly acidic, sitting around 5.5 to 6.0. This acidity helps the protein strands hold their shape while retaining moisture. Baking soda is highly alkaline. When you introduce a base measuring 9.0 on the pH scale directly to a delicate protein matrix, the fibers do not relax—they chemically untangle and collapse.
Think of it like trying to open a locked wooden door. A traditional marinade acts like a skeleton key, gently working the pins to allow flavor inside. Baking soda kicks the frame apart, splintering the wood. It violently prevents the proteins from binding together when heated. The resulting texture is what industry chefs call mushy-fibrous, a highly unpleasant sensation where the meat flakes apart but requires zero actual chewing.

For the Prime Cut Purist
You are buying ribeyes, strips, and tenderloins. These muscles do extremely little work during the animal’s life, meaning they already lack tough connective tissue. Applying an alkaline powder to these cuts turns their buttery texture into a slick, off-putting paste. You lose the distinct, meaty bite that justifies the premium price tag.
For the Budget Shopper
You pick up chuck steaks or round roasts, hoping to hack your way to tenderness. While baking soda will chemically break down the surface of a tough round steak, it only penetrates a few millimeters. You get a slimy exterior wrapped around a tough, chewy center, entirely ruining the mouthfeel while leaving a lingering metallic aftertaste.
For the Stir-Fry Specialist
This is where the myth originated. Chinese restaurants use a technique called velveting on incredibly thin slices of cheap beef. It works there because the meat is sliced against the grain into tiny strips, quickly rinsed, and heavily coated in dark soy, oyster sauce, and ginger to mask the chemical flavor. Applying this takeout-style logic to a whole twelve-ounce steak is a fundamental misunderstanding of the method.
The Tactile Toolkit: Coaxing Real Tenderness
Real tenderness comes from patience, not aggressive chemical shortcuts. You want to manipulate the meat so it holds onto its own natural juices without destroying the fibers that give it character. Stop reaching for the orange box in your baking cabinet and lean into mindful, minimalist preparation.
Begin with the most reliable tool in your kitchen: time. A proper dry brine works wonders, pulling moisture out to dissolve salt before pulling it back into the center of the cut, conditioning the meat from the inside out.
- The 24-Hour Salt: Heavily salt your steak with kosher salt and leave it uncovered on a wire rack in the fridge for 24 hours. This gently denatures the proteins naturally.
- Mechanical Intervention: For tough budget cuts like flank or skirt steak, use a sharp knife to score the surface against the grain, physically shortening the fibers without chemicals.
- Enzymatic Support: If you must use a marinade, use fresh pineapple or papaya puree. Strictly limit the exposure to 30 minutes, or their natural enzymes will cause the exact same mushy texture.
- Temperature Control: Pull the meat from the heat at 130 degrees Fahrenheit for a perfect medium-rare, allowing the carryover cooking to finish the job without tightening the muscle fibers.

Frequently Asked Questions
Can I wash the baking soda off before cooking? Rinsing removes the surface powder, but the chemical reaction on the outer proteins has already occurred. The mushy texture is permanently locked in.
Why does this trick work in Chinese restaurants? Traditional velveting is applied to micro-thin slices of tough beef, cooked rapidly, and coated in thick, flavorful sauces that mask the alkaline taste. It is not meant for thick steaks.
Does baking powder do the same thing? Baking powder contains an acid to balance its base, so it doesn’t break down meat the same way. It is sometimes used on chicken wings to crisp the skin, not to tenderize beef.
What is the best natural tenderizer for a thick steak? Time and kosher salt. A 24-hour dry brine naturally denatures the proteins without turning them to mush.
Can I use acid like vinegar or lemon juice instead? Yes, but sparingly. Highly acidic marinades will eventually cook the outside of the meat similar to ceviche, leaving it chalky if left on for more than a few hours.
